Boone Hospital Center, a 392-bed full service hospital in Columbia, Missouri is seeking a PA Cardiologist. This role functions as an integral member of the inpatient cardiology team, providing comprehensive care to hospitalized patients with acute and chronic cardiovascular conditions.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form comprehensive history and physical examinations on cardiology inpatients.
  • Evaluate and manage patients with conditions including but not limited to:
    • Acute coronary syndromes
    • Decompensated heart failure
    • Arrhythmias and electrophysiologic disorders
    • Valvular heart disease
    • Pericardial disease
    • Hypertensive emergencies
  • Develop and implement evidence-based management plans.
  • Order and interpret diagnostic studies (labs, ECGs, echocardiograms, stress tests, cardiac imaging).
  • Initiate and titrate cardiovascular medications.
  • Perform daily rounds and document progress notes.
  • Provide discharge planning, medication reconciliation, and follow-up coordination.
